Existing insomnia medications, such as benzodiazepines, are prone to causing residual effects the following day. Furthermore, traditional medications have significant adverse reactions when treating insomnia accompanied by mental or neurological disorders or insomnia during depressive episodes, and cannot effectively improve patients' sleep quality and cognitive function.
Using didacinib or its pharmaceutically acceptable salt as the active ingredient, this drug is used to treat insomnia with mental or neurological disorders and insomnia with depressive episodes. It reduces sleep latency, increases total sleep time, and improves sleep quality and cognitive function by partially activating GABAA receptors.
Didacinib significantly reduces sleep latency, increases total sleep time, improves sleep quality and cognitive function, relieves drowsiness and fatigue, reduces the number of sleep awakenings, and improves symptoms in patients with insomnia and depressive episodes accompanied by mental or neurological disorders.

Background Technology
[0002] Insomnia is a subjective experience characterized by dissatisfaction with sleep duration and / or quality despite adequate sleep opportunities and environment, which impairs daytime social functioning. Insomnia is one of the most common sleep problems, with main symptoms including difficulty falling asleep (sleep latency exceeding 30 minutes), sleep persistence disturbances (≥2 awakenings per night), early awakening, decreased sleep quality, and reduced total sleep time (usually less than 6.5 hours).
[0003] Currently, benzodiazepines Benzene and non-benzodiazepines These are the mainstream prescription drugs for treating insomnia, among which traditional benzodiazepines... These types of drugs have good sedative and hypnotic effects for insomnia patients, but they are prone to causing residual effects the following day. Didacinib, on the other hand, is a novel benzodiazepine. The receptor agonist, chemically named 7-chloro-3-(5-dimethylaminomethyl-[1,2,4]oxadiazol-3-yl)-5-methyl-4,5-dihydro-imidazo[1,5-α][1,4]benzodiazepine -6-keto, its structural formula is shown in Formula I.
[0004] Didacinib is a form of γ-aminobutyric acid A (GABA) A A partial positive allosteric modulator of the receptor, it can selectively act on the α1 subunit and partially activate GABA. A Receptors can prevent excessive nerve inhibition, resulting in less daytime functional impairment and adverse reactions.
[0005] Didacinib was approved for marketing in China in November 2023, with the approved indication being the short-term treatment of insomnia. Patent CN200880112316.2 discloses a treatment for sleep disorders, which discloses a study to evaluate the efficacy of didacinib in treating primary insomnia in adult patients. Further research into expanding didacinib's indications, providing more patients with a safer and more effective route of administration, and better benefiting patients, still has positive scientific and social significance. Specific Implementation
[0268] Example 1
[0269] This study employed a single-center, open-label, randomized controlled design to evaluate the efficacy and safety of didacinib in treating insomnia, as well as its impact on daytime functioning in insomnia patients.
[0270] Study population:
[0271] Patients aged ≥18 and ≤65 years who are outpatients or inpatients with primary insomnia or insomnia accompanied by depressive episodes / bipolar disorder with depressive episodes;
[0272] Table 1 Number of patients enrolled
[0273] Drug: Didacinib capsules, 2.5mg (Manufacturer: Zhejiang Jingxin Pharmaceutical Co., Ltd., Trade Name: );
[0274] Dosage: Take 2.5 mg orally before bedtime, at least 3 times a week;
